Transaction 5689fa5d31177e6623054e9184c16b9b0c42e012d37c801c8e0d379b302ff3d8

1 Input
2 Outputs
  • 5689fa5d31177e6623054e9184c16b9b0c42e012d37c801c8e0d379b302ff3d8:0
  • value  11414
    address  1FYhyweywcRoFyN5EsVwsroTCy7q1Webeh
  • 5689fa5d31177e6623054e9184c16b9b0c42e012d37c801c8e0d379b302ff3d8:1
  • value  1820589
    address  18PzkAKhY1LGqp3GezXGdV6CNjM5CeyrYB